Output ecfc6cc69b63dc3c384167556549994e782b5d793c557d0be492835c7e5bad9f:0

value
163170
script pubkey
OP_HASH160 OP_PUSHBYTES_20 85cab9494692e240ea79f43efd05982f721e761a OP_EQUAL
address
3DtSeYy6vXgKjhkJPdxiYT137hThU8ER26
transaction
ecfc6cc69b63dc3c384167556549994e782b5d793c557d0be492835c7e5bad9f
spent
true